Aplikasi Bilangan Natural dalam Ilmu Komputer: Studi Kasus Analisis Algoritma

essays-star 3 (262 suara)

Ilmu komputer adalah bidang yang luas yang mencakup berbagai aspek, termasuk penggunaan bilangan natural dalam analisis algoritma. Bilangan natural, yang merupakan bilangan bulat positif, memainkan peran penting dalam ilmu komputer. Mereka digunakan dalam berbagai aspek, termasuk dalam analisis algoritma, di mana mereka membantu dalam mengukur efisiensi algoritma. Dalam esai ini, kita akan membahas aplikasi bilangan natural dalam ilmu komputer, dengan fokus pada analisis algoritma.

Apa itu bilangan natural dalam ilmu komputer?

Bilangan natural dalam ilmu komputer adalah bilangan bulat positif yang digunakan dalam berbagai aspek, termasuk dalam analisis algoritma. Bilangan natural ini sering digunakan untuk menghitung iterasi, indeks array, dan banyak lagi. Dalam konteks algoritma, bilangan natural digunakan untuk mengukur kompleksitas waktu dan ruang, yang merupakan faktor penting dalam menentukan efisiensi algoritma.

Bagaimana aplikasi bilangan natural dalam analisis algoritma?

Aplikasi bilangan natural dalam analisis algoritma sangat luas. Misalnya, dalam algoritma sorting seperti bubble sort, bilangan natural digunakan untuk menghitung jumlah iterasi yang diperlukan untuk mengurutkan array. Selain itu, dalam algoritma pencarian seperti binary search, bilangan natural digunakan untuk menghitung jumlah langkah yang diperlukan untuk menemukan elemen dalam array. Dengan demikian, bilangan natural memainkan peran penting dalam analisis algoritma.

Mengapa bilangan natural penting dalam ilmu komputer?

Bilangan natural penting dalam ilmu komputer karena mereka membantu dalam mengukur efisiensi algoritma. Dengan menggunakan bilangan natural, kita dapat menghitung jumlah operasi minimum yang diperlukan oleh algoritma untuk menyelesaikan tugas. Ini membantu dalam memilih algoritma yang paling efisien untuk suatu tugas tertentu. Selain itu, bilangan natural juga digunakan dalam struktur data seperti array dan list, di mana mereka digunakan sebagai indeks.

Apa contoh penggunaan bilangan natural dalam algoritma komputer?

Contoh penggunaan bilangan natural dalam algoritma komputer dapat ditemukan dalam algoritma sorting dan pencarian. Dalam algoritma sorting seperti quicksort, bilangan natural digunakan untuk membagi array menjadi dua subarray. Dalam algoritma pencarian seperti binary search, bilangan natural digunakan untuk membagi array dan mencari elemen. Dengan demikian, bilangan natural memainkan peran penting dalam operasi algoritma ini.

Bagaimana bilangan natural mempengaruhi efisiensi algoritma?

Bilangan natural mempengaruhi efisiensi algoritma dalam berbagai cara. Pertama, mereka digunakan untuk menghitung jumlah operasi yang diperlukan oleh algoritma. Algoritma yang memerlukan lebih sedikit operasi dianggap lebih efisien. Kedua, bilangan natural juga digunakan untuk mengukur kompleksitas ruang algoritma. Algoritma yang menggunakan lebih sedikit ruang dianggap lebih efisien. Oleh karena itu, bilangan natural memiliki dampak langsung pada efisiensi algoritma.

Bilangan natural memainkan peran penting dalam ilmu komputer, khususnya dalam analisis algoritma. Mereka digunakan untuk menghitung jumlah operasi yang diperlukan oleh algoritma, yang membantu dalam menentukan efisiensi algoritma. Selain itu, bilangan natural juga digunakan dalam struktur data seperti array dan list, di mana mereka digunakan sebagai indeks. Dengan demikian, pemahaman tentang bilangan natural dan aplikasinya dalam ilmu komputer adalah penting bagi siapa saja yang ingin memahami ilmu komputer pada tingkat yang lebih dalam.